Why Short LED Strips Play by Different Rules
When dealing with LED strips under 3 feet, the physics of electricity and light output shift significantly compared to longer installations. Understanding these differences is the first step to avoiding costly mistakes.
The Voltage Drop Illusion (It’s Less Critical Here)
Unlike long runs where voltage drop causes noticeable dimming at the end, short strips experience minimal voltage loss. This means you often don’t need high-voltage (24V) strips for basic short applications, potentially saving money on power supplies and complexity. Focus instead on consistent brightness across the entire short segment.
Power Consumption vs. Battery Reality
Shorter strips naturally consume less power, which should translate to longer battery life. However, cheap designs often pair tiny strips with undersized batteries or inefficient drivers, negating this advantage. Look for realistic runtime estimates based on actual lumen output, not just strip length.
Adhesive Performance is Non-Negotiable
With less surface area for adhesion, the quality of the backing tape becomes critical. Weak adhesive on a short strip means it’s far more likely to peel off entirely, especially on textured surfaces or in temperature fluctuations. Military-grade 3M tape isn’t a luxury here—it’s essential.
Key Features That Actually Matter for Compact Installations
Don’t get distracted by flashy specs meant for large projects. Prioritize these elements designed specifically for the demands of short-run lighting.
Battery Capacity vs. Physical Size Trade-Off
A massive battery might promise 20 hours of light, but it’s often bulky and visually intrusive on a small strip. For short runs, a well-matched, moderately sized lithium-polymer (LiPo) battery often provides the perfect balance of sufficient runtime (4-10 hours) and discreet form factor. Avoid overly large external battery packs for tiny installations.
The Hidden Impact of the Driver Circuit
The tiny control board managing power from the battery to the LEDs is crucial. Poorly designed drivers cause flickering, inconsistent color, or rapid battery drain, especially problematic on short strips where every lumen counts. Look for mentions of constant current drivers or stable voltage regulation in descriptions.
True Flexibility for Tight Corners
Short strips often need to navigate tight bends around cabinet edges or small objects. Verify the strip’s minimum bend radius. Flexible strips using thin, high-quality PCBs (printed circuit boards) can make sharp 90-degree turns without damage or dark spots, unlike stiffer, cheaper alternatives.
Simplified Control Mechanisms
Do you really need a complex app or voice control for a 10-inch strip under a shelf? For short runs, simple touch sensors, basic remotes, or even physical buttons on the strip itself often provide the most reliable and user-friendly experience without draining extra battery.
Mastering Runtime Expectations for Small Spaces
Battery life claims can be wildly misleading. Learn how to decode them for your specific short-strip needs.
Brightness Settings Dictate Real-World Use
Maximum brightness drains batteries rapidly. For subtle ambient lighting in a closet or display case, lower brightness settings (often 20-30%) can extend runtime 3-4x. Ensure the product offers multiple dimming levels you can actually use conveniently.
The Color Temperature Factor
White light isn’t just white. Warmer tones (2700K-3000K) typically consume slightly less power than cooler daylight tones (5000K+). If ambiance allows, choosing a warmer white can squeeze extra minutes from your battery on a short run.
Charging Speed vs. Convenience
Fast charging is great, but for infrequently used short strips (like in a closet), a 2-hour vs. 4-hour charge time might not matter. Prioritize a charging port type you actually have (USB-C is ideal) over ultra-fast charging speeds you won’t utilize.
Installation Hacks for Flawless Short Strip Performance
Getting the most out of your compact lighting requires smart setup techniques beyond just sticking it down.
Surface Prep is 80% of the Battle
Thoroughly clean the mounting surface with isopropyl alcohol, even if it looks clean. Oils and dust prevent strong adhesion, which is catastrophic for short strips with minimal contact area. Let it dry completely before application.
Strategic Placement for Maximum Effect
Position short strips to bounce light off surfaces rather than shine directly. Under a cabinet lip pointing up into the cabinet creates better ambient light than pointing straight down, making the small strip feel more impactful and reducing the need for excessive brightness.
Managing the Power Brick Discreetly
For strips requiring an external plug (some “rechargeable” models still need this for charging), hide the brick behind the short strip’s starting point or inside a nearby drawer/cabinet. A short strip means the power source doesn’t need to travel far, keeping the setup neat.
Avoiding the Most Common Short-Strip Pitfalls
Steer clear of these frequent mistakes that turn a simple upgrade into a money pit.
Ignoring the Minimum Cut Length
Many strips can only be cut at specific 2-3 inch intervals marked by solder pads. If your space is 10 inches but the strip cuts in 3-inch segments, you might end up with an awkward 12-inch piece that doesn’t fit. Always check the cut points before buying for a precise short fit.
Overlooking Heat Buildup in Enclosed Spaces
While short strips generate less heat overall, cramming them into a tiny, unventilated space (like a narrow display cabinet) can still cause overheating, shortening LED or battery life. Ensure minimal airflow or choose strips rated for enclosed use.
Assuming All “Rechargeable” Means Wireless Freedom
Some products market “rechargeable” but still require a constant wired connection for operation, only using the battery as a backup. For true wireless installation on a short run, confirm the strip runs solely on battery power during use, not just while charging.

Frequently Asked Questions
How short is “short” for LED strips where these considerations apply?
Generally, strips under 3 feet (36 inches) face the specific challenges discussed, particularly regarding adhesion, precise cutting, and optimized battery sizing. The shorter the strip, the more critical these factors become.
Can I cut a standard LED strip down to a very short length, like 6 inches?
Yes, but only at the designated cut points (usually marked with copper solder pads every 1-3 inches). Cutting between these points destroys the circuit. Ensure your desired short length aligns with these cut marks before purchasing.
Why do my short rechargeable strips flicker at low brightness?
This is often caused by an incompatible or low-quality driver circuit struggling with the reduced current. Look for strips explicitly mentioning “flicker-free dimming” or “PWM dimming” at low levels, which is more stable for short runs.
Is adhesive quality really that different between cheap and expensive short strips?
Absolutely. High-end short strips use industrial-strength acrylic or silicone adhesives (like 3M VHB) designed for permanent bonds on various surfaces. Cheap strips often use weak double-sided tape that fails quickly, especially with minimal contact area.
Do short strips need special controllers compared to long ones?
Not necessarily special, but often simpler. For a short strip, a basic touch sensor or simple IR remote is usually more reliable and less battery-intensive than complex app-based systems designed for large, multi-zone setups.
How can I maximize battery life on a short strip used for task lighting?
Operate at the lowest comfortable brightness level (often 30-50%), choose a warmer white color temperature (2700K-3000K), and ensure the driver circuit is efficient. Avoid features like constant color changing if not needed.
Can I connect multiple short strips together for more light?
It depends on the power source and design. Most small rechargeable strips aren’t designed to be daisy-chained. Attempting this can overload the battery or driver, causing failure or fire risk. Check manufacturer specs explicitly for chaining capability.
Are lithium-ion batteries significantly better than NiMH for short strips?
Yes. Li-ion (or LiPo) batteries offer higher energy density (longer runtime in smaller size), no memory effect, and lower self-discharge. They are the standard for quality modern rechargeable LED strips, especially compact ones where space is limited.
Why does my short strip’s battery drain even when “off”?
This is likely due to a poor quality switch or circuit design causing “vampire drain.” Look for strips with a physical on/off switch that completely disconnects the battery, or a design that minimizes standby current (often listed as <0.1mA).
Can I safely install a short rechargeable strip inside a completely enclosed cabinet?
Only if the strip is explicitly rated for enclosed use. Most standard strips need some airflow. Enclosed spaces trap heat, accelerating LED lumen depreciation and potentially damaging the battery. Check the product specifications for operating environment details.
